Added personal books to the EB1150

Hi All,
Well as mentinoed earlier in a thread I bought my daughter the eBookWise EB1150.
I purchased some books from Fictionwise and downloaded some from this site.

However it seem much harder to load the books on the EB1150 than I anticipated. How do I put books that I've downloaded from this site or Fictionwise to the EB1150 reader?

YAY! I can finally help!

Go back to the eBookwise.com site, click Help, then download the EBW Librarian. You can download your books from Fictionwise into it. Also any books you get elsewhere. Then - this is the tricky part it took me ages to figure out but was too embarrassed to ask - close your internet. While offline, hook the device up to the computer (power on), then turn on your device. On the device click "online bookshelf" and it should open the one on your computer. Then on your device, they will allow you to download them to your EB-1150. It's quicker and easier than it sounds.

You may have to fiddle with the settings under "phone connection" until it works. Or do like I did and contact eBookwise customer service. i use either the filament books "personal content" page (i believe a similar service is available on the ETI site) which allows me to automatically convert a document into .imp format (if i'm feeling lazy), and transfer it that way, or else i use the GEB Librarian to send .imp files from my computer.

do a search for the Librarian on the site to learn more about it ; you can download a trial version for free. at the end of the trial it will still work if there are maximum 3 books in your bookshelf.

the other option is simply to transfer files to the memory card if you use one, but be careful with that, i've heard it's very easy to mess them up.

hm, you should not need to cut your internet connection to use the librarian, as long as you have installed the usb driver.

also, i would recommend plugging the usb cable into the computer and the device while it is turned OFF, and turn it on once it is connected.

don't buy eReader format books for your eb1150 ; it can ONLY read .imp format natively. if you want to buy books which are not available in .imp format (from fictionwise, etc.), i recommend buying LIT (Microsoft Reader) format (this format is also available from fictionwise : they promote the eReader format because they own it), since this format can very easily be converted and is basically a very thin wrapper format around an oeb / html core.

for non-drm books the mobipocket format can also very easily be converted (i can't remember now whether it's possible de de-drm mobi books, so just to be safe you can stick to lit). i recommend our very own nrapallo's tools for conversion, namely lit2imp and mobi2imp (take a look around the forum here to find plenty of information and the tools themselves).

as for the selection on filament books, to be honest i've never bought anything there, i only use their service to transfer word files over (before i learned how to make my own imp books, or as i said when i'm feeling lazy). i don't ever buy an .imp format book because it is a proprietary "dead-end" format (with some other serious limitations), meaning it can only be read using the eb1150 software and cannot be (easily) converted to any other format. if one day my eb1150 dies and i cannot replace it, or i switch to a different device, i want to be able to read my books on a different device. so i prefer formats which i can easily convert, or archival formats like html (if it's a project gutenberg book).

if you have smallish word documents to convert and don't want to take the time to do it yourself the filament service can really be nice ; you just log in to your account, and when you connect the eb1150 using the usb cable and go to your online bookshelf, it will see the filament books site. however you do have a lot less control that way over the formatting, and there are limits on file size etc.

you can also make your own imp format books using the eBook Publisher program which is another free download from ETI. i recommend you download the manual (which can be found here as an imp book) and keep it next to you while you're working, because it's a rather steep learning curve. alternately, you can make mobipocket books and convert them in about 30 seconds using mobi2imp. for most books this is fine, although eBook Publisher is overall a more powerful program and allows you more control and better formatting, especially if you have some knowledge of html and css.

It isn't necessary to buy new software to do it. It's just the easiest way for most people to do it.

I have a little piece of hardware that reads SmartMedia cards (as well as other types of "flash" memory cards). I also have two 128 MB SmartMedia cards. I transfer the books directly to those cards from my computer, using the flash media card reader.

When I insert the card into my eBookwise, it converts each of the books and - voila! - I read without paying for extra software.

There are a few...quirks...to doing it this way:
  • Never insert or remove a SmartMedia card when the eBookwise is turned on. It is possible to break the EB1150! If you're lucky, it'll only kill your (relatively expensive) SmartMedia card. So always make sure the EB1150 is turned off and your finger isn't resting on the power button when handling the SmartMedia card!
  • When the eBookwise converts the books, there has to be enough available space on the card for approxmimately 2x the size of the book it's working on. (This is also true of reading the books). So it's a smart rule of thumb to leave at least 1 or 2 MB unused on the card.
  • There is a limit to the number of files that can be saved to the "root directory" of any "drive" on a Windows computer. I don't remember what it is exactly, but I've hit it copying books to the SmartMedia card more than once. The first time it happened, I had no idea what was going on and panicked (thought I'd killed the card). But I now know not to try to copy more than around 35 books at a time. Not a problem for me, I just put the card in the EB1150, let it convert them, and then put it back in the card reader and add the remaining books!
